Transaction a86bf77e8af7aa16f623a30d7779ea0a5efba879159df050e3f82af835a21e58

1 Input
2 Outputs
  • a86bf77e8af7aa16f623a30d7779ea0a5efba879159df050e3f82af835a21e58:0
  • value  11124242028
    address  18Frb5Wb9CztUgZGbsDmTUMkFwfcmd5UyC
  • a86bf77e8af7aa16f623a30d7779ea0a5efba879159df050e3f82af835a21e58:1
  • value  17486754
    address  15GZfB6BKqkzEHmvnireuD2gakuVe5rzC3